The Closet (2001)

Sometimes to save your skin, you have to come out of the closet... or go in!

The Closet (2001) poster

A man spreads the rumor of his fake homosexuality with the aid of his neighbor, to prevent his imminent firing at his work.

Director: Francis Veber
Genre: Comedy
Runtime: 84 min
